Skip to content
Commits on Source (7)
sisu-inject (0.3.3-1) unstable; urgency=medium
* New upstream release
- Refreshed the patches
* Updated the watch file
* Standards-Version updated to 4.3.0
-- Emmanuel Bourg <ebourg@apache.org> Fri, 15 Feb 2019 23:49:43 +0100
sisu-inject (0.3.2-3) unstable; urgency=medium
* Depend on libgeronimo-annotation-1.3-spec-java instead of libtomcat8-java
......
......@@ -3,20 +3,21 @@ Section: java
Priority: optional
Maintainer: Debian Java Maintainers <pkg-java-maintainers@lists.alioth.debian.org>
Uploaders: Emmanuel Bourg <ebourg@apache.org>
Build-Depends: debhelper (>= 11),
default-jdk,
junit4,
libbuild-helper-maven-plugin-java,
libcdi-api-java,
libguice-java,
liblogback-java,
libosgi-core-java (>= 6.0),
libservlet3.1-java,
libslf4j-java,
libgeronimo-annotation-1.3-spec-java,
maven-debian-helper (>= 1.5),
testng
Standards-Version: 4.2.1
Build-Depends:
debhelper (>= 11),
default-jdk,
junit4,
libbuild-helper-maven-plugin-java,
libcdi-api-java,
libgeronimo-annotation-1.3-spec-java,
libguice-java,
liblogback-java,
libosgi-core-java (>= 6.0),
libservlet3.1-java,
libslf4j-java,
maven-debian-helper (>= 1.5),
testng
Standards-Version: 4.3.0
Vcs-Git: https://salsa.debian.org/java-team/sisu-inject.git
Vcs-Browser: https://salsa.debian.org/java-team/sisu-inject
Homepage: http://www.eclipse.org/sisu/
......
......@@ -7,5 +7,5 @@ mkdir $DIR
tar -xf $3 --strip 2 -C $DIR
rm $3
XZ_OPT=--best tar -cJvf $TAR --exclude '.gitignore' --exclude 'doclava-style' --exclude 'leftovers' --exclude 'bin' $DIR
XZ_OPT=--best tar -cJvf $TAR --exclude '.gitignore' --exclude 'doclava' --exclude 'leftovers' --exclude 'bin' $DIR
rm -Rf $DIR
Description: Remove the prerequisite on Maven 3 to be able to build with Maven 2
Author: Emmanuel Bourg <ebourg@apache.org>
Forwarded: not-needed
--- a/pom.xml
+++ b/pom.xml
@@ -58,10 +58,6 @@
</mailingList>
</mailingLists>
- <prerequisites>
- <maven>3.0.4</maven>
- </prerequisites>
-
<modules>
<module>org.eclipse.sisu.inject</module>
<module>org.eclipse.sisu.inject.extender</module>
01-drop-maven3-prereq.patch
02-change-packaging-type.patch
03-add-missing-dependencies.patch
05-guice-dependency.patch
......
version=3
http://git.eclipse.org/c/sisu/org.eclipse.sisu.inject.git/refs/ .*/(?:milestones|releases)/(.*).tar.gz debian debian/orig-tar.sh
http://git.eclipse.org/c/sisu/org.eclipse.sisu.inject.git/refs/ .*releases/(.*).tar.gz debian debian/orig-tar.sh
This diff is collapsed.
#header {
background-color: #686884;
border-bottom: 3px solid #686884;
}
#masthead-title {
font-family: courier, monospace;
color: #FFFFFF;
}
#search_filtered .jd-selected {
background-color: #686884;
}
#search_filtered_div {
border: 1px solid #686884;
}
input.gsc-input {
border: 1px solid #D8D8E2;
}
#resize-packages-nav {
height: 225px;
}
#packages-nav {
height: 225px;
}
#side-nav .selected {
background-color: #686884;
}
#index-links .selected {
background-color: #FFFFFF;
}
#jd-header {
background-color: #D8D8E2;
}
th {
background-color: #D8D8E2;
}
tr.alt-color {
background-color: #F0F0F5 !important;
}
a, a:link, a code, a:link code {
color: #558;
}
a:active, a:active code {
color: #558;
}
a:visited, a:visited code {
color: #558;
}
#jd-content h1 {
color:#111;
}
#jd-content h2 {
color:#111;
}
#jd-content h3 {
color:#111;
}
#searchForm {
width:210px;
}
<?cs # The default side navigation for the reference docs ?><?cs
def:custom_left_nav() ?>
<div class="g-section g-tpl-240" id="body-content">
<div class="g-unit g-first side-nav-resizable" id="side-nav">
<div id="swapper">
<div id="nav-panels">
<div id="resize-packages-nav">
<div id="packages-nav">
<div id="index-links">
<a href="<?cs var:toroot ?>packages.html" <?cs if:(page.title == "Package Index") ?>class="selected"<?cs /if ?> >Package Index</a> |
<a href="<?cs var:toroot ?>classes.html" <?cs if:(page.title == "Class Index") ?>class="selected"<?cs /if ?>>Class Index</a>
</div>
<ul>
<?cs call:package_link_list(docs.packages) ?>
</ul><br/>
</div> <!-- end packages -->
</div> <!-- end resize-packages -->
<div id="classes-nav"><?cs
if:subcount(class.package) ?>
<ul>
<?cs call:list("Interfaces", class.package.interfaces) ?>
<?cs call:list("Classes", class.package.classes) ?>
<?cs call:list("Annotations", class.package.annotations) ?>
<?cs call:list("Enums", class.package.enums) ?>
<?cs call:list("Exceptions", class.package.exceptions) ?>
<?cs call:list("Errors", class.package.errors) ?>
</ul><?cs
elif:subcount(package) ?>
<ul>
<?cs call:class_link_list("Interfaces", package.interfaces) ?>
<?cs call:class_link_list("Classes", package.classes) ?>
<?cs call:class_link_list("Annotations", package.annotations) ?>
<?cs call:class_link_list("Enums", package.enums) ?>
<?cs call:class_link_list("Exceptions", package.exceptions) ?>
<?cs call:class_link_list("Errors", package.errors) ?>
</ul><?cs
else ?>
<script>
/*addLoadEvent(maxPackageHeight);*/
</script>
<p style="padding:10px">Select a package to view its members</p><?cs
/if ?><br/>
</div><!-- end classes -->
</div><!-- end nav-panels -->
<div id="nav-tree" style="display:none">
<div id="index-links">
<a href="<?cs var:toroot ?>packages.html" <?cs if:(page.title == "Package Index") ?>class="selected"<?cs /if ?> >Package Index</a> |
<a href="<?cs var:toroot ?>classes.html" <?cs if:(page.title == "Class Index") ?>class="selected"<?cs /if ?>>Class Index</a>
</div>
</div><!-- end nav-tree -->
</div><!-- end swapper -->
</div> <!-- end side-nav -->
<script>
if (!isMobile) {
<!-- $("<a href='#' id='nav-swap' onclick='swapNav();return false;' style='font-size:10px;line-height:9px;margin-left:1em;text-decoration:none;'><span id='tree-link'>Use Tree Navigation</span><span id='panel-link' style='display:none'>Use Panel Navigation</span></a>").appendTo("#side-nav"); -->
chooseDefaultNav();
if ($("#nav-tree").is(':visible')) {
init_default_navtree("<?cs var:toroot ?>");
} else {
addLoadEvent(function() {
scrollIntoView("packages-nav");
scrollIntoView("classes-nav");
});
}
$("#swapper").css({borderBottom:"2px solid #aaa"});
} else {
swapNav(); // tree view should be used on mobile
}
</script><?cs
/def ?>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8">
<?cs if:project.name ?>
<meta name="description" content="Javadoc API documentation for <?cs var:project.name ?>." />
<?cs else ?>
<meta name="description" content="Javadoc API documentation." />
<?cs /if ?>
<!-- <link rel="shortcut icon" type="image/x-icon" href="<?cs var:toroot ?>favicon.ico" /> -->
<title>
<?cs if:page.title ?>
<?cs var:page.title ?>
<?cs /if ?>
<?cs if:project.name ?>
| <?cs var:project.name ?>
<?cs /if ?>
</title>
<link href="<?cs var:toassets ?>doclava-developer-docs.css" rel="stylesheet" type="text/css" />
<link href="<?cs var:toassets ?>customizations.css" rel="stylesheet" type="text/css" />
<script src="<?cs var:toassets ?>search_autocomplete.js" type="text/javascript"></script>
<script src="<?cs var:toassets ?>jquery-resizable.min.js" type="text/javascript"></script>
<script src="<?cs var:toassets ?>doclava-developer-docs.js" type="text/javascript"></script>
<script src="<?cs var:toassets ?>prettify.js" type="text/javascript"></script>
<script type="text/javascript">
setToRoot("<?cs var:toroot ?>", "<?cs var:toassets ?>");
</script><?cs
if:reference ?>
<script src="<?cs var:toassets ?>doclava-developer-reference.js" type="text/javascript"></script>
<script src="<?cs var:toassets ?>navtree_data.js" type="text/javascript"></script><?cs
/if ?>
<script src="<?cs var:toassets ?>customizations.js" type="text/javascript"></script>
<noscript>
<style type="text/css">
html,body{overflow:auto;}
#body-content{position:relative; top:0;}
#doc-content{overflow:visible;border-left:3px solid #666;}
#side-nav{padding:0;}
#side-nav .toggle-list ul {display:block;}
#resize-packages-nav{border-bottom:3px solid #666;}
</style>
</noscript>
</head>
<?cs include:"doctype.cs" ?>
<?cs include:"macros.cs" ?>
<html>
<?cs include:"head_tag.cs" ?>
<body class="<?cs var:package.since.key ?>">
<?cs include:"header.cs" ?>
<div class="g-unit" id="doc-content">
<div id="api-info-block">
<div class="api-level">
<?cs call:since_tags(package) ?>
<?cs call:federated_refs(package) ?>
</div>
</div>
<div id="jd-header">
package
<h1><?cs var:package.name ?></h1>
</div><!-- end header -->
<div id="naMessage"></div>
<div id="jd-content" class="api apilevel-<?cs var:package.since.key ?>">
<?cs if:subcount(package.descr) ?>
<div class="jd-descr">
<?cs call:tag_list(package.descr) ?>
</div>
<?cs /if ?>
<?cs def:class_table(label, classes) ?>
<?cs if:subcount(classes) ?>
<h2><?cs var:label ?></h2>
<div class="jd-sumtable">
<?cs call:class_link_table(classes) ?>
</div>
<?cs /if ?>
<?cs /def ?>
<?cs call:class_table("Interfaces", package.interfaces) ?>
<?cs call:class_table("Classes", package.classes) ?>
<?cs call:class_table("Annotations", package.annotations) ?>
<?cs call:class_table("Enums", package.enums) ?>
<?cs call:class_table("Exceptions", package.exceptions) ?>
<?cs call:class_table("Errors", package.errors) ?>
<?cs include:"footer.cs" ?>
</div><!-- end jd-content -->
</div><!-- doc-content -->
<?cs include:"trailer.cs" ?>
</body>
</html>
<?cs include:"doctype.cs" ?>
<?cs include:"macros.cs" ?>
<html>
<?cs include:"head_tag.cs" ?>
<body class="gc-documentation">
<?cs include:"header.cs" ?>
<div class="g-unit" id="doc-content">
<div id="jd-header">
<h1><?cs var:page.title ?></h1>
</div>
<div id="jd-content">
<div class="jd-descr">
<?cs call:tag_list(root.descr) ?>
</div>
<?cs set:count = #1 ?>
<table class="jd-sumtable">
<?cs each:pkg = docs.packages ?>
<tr class="<?cs if:count % #2 ?>alt-color<?cs /if ?> api apilevel-<?cs var:pkg.since.key ?>" >
<td class="jd-linkcol"><?cs call:package_link(pkg) ?></td>
<td class="jd-descrcol" width="100%"><?cs call:tag_list(pkg.shortDescr) ?></td>
</tr>
<?cs set:count = count + #1 ?>
<?cs /each ?>
</table>
<?cs include:"footer.cs" ?>
</div><!-- end jd-content -->
</div> <!-- end doc-content -->
<?cs include:"trailer.cs" ?>
</body>
</html>
Manifest-Version: 1.0
Bundle-ManifestVersion: 2
Bundle-SymbolicName: org.eclipse.sisu.inject.extender;singleton:=true
Bundle-Version: 0.3.2
Bundle-Version: 0.3.3
Bundle-Name: Sisu-Inject Extender (Incubation)
Bundle-Activator: org.eclipse.sisu.launch.SisuExtender
Bundle-RequiredExecutionEnvironment: JavaSE-1.6
......
......@@ -17,7 +17,7 @@
<parent>
<groupId>org.eclipse.sisu</groupId>
<artifactId>sisu-inject</artifactId>
<version>0.3.2</version>
<version>0.3.3</version>
</parent>
<artifactId>org.eclipse.sisu.inject.extender</artifactId>
......
......@@ -17,7 +17,7 @@
<parent>
<groupId>org.eclipse.sisu</groupId>
<artifactId>sisu-inject</artifactId>
<version>0.3.2</version>
<version>0.3.3</version>
</parent>
<artifactId>org.eclipse.sisu.inject.site</artifactId>
......
......@@ -17,7 +17,7 @@
<parent>
<groupId>org.eclipse.sisu</groupId>
<artifactId>sisu-inject</artifactId>
<version>0.3.2</version>
<version>0.3.3</version>
</parent>
<artifactId>org.eclipse.sisu.inject.tests</artifactId>
......
......@@ -2,7 +2,7 @@ Manifest-Version: 1.0
Main-Class: org.eclipse.sisu.launch.Main
Bundle-ManifestVersion: 2
Bundle-SymbolicName: org.eclipse.sisu.inject;singleton:=true
Bundle-Version: 0.3.2
Bundle-Version: 0.3.3
Bundle-Name: Sisu-Inject (Incubation)
Bundle-RequiredExecutionEnvironment: JavaSE-1.6
Bundle-Vendor: Eclipse Sisu
......
......@@ -17,7 +17,7 @@
<parent>
<groupId>org.eclipse.sisu</groupId>
<artifactId>sisu-inject</artifactId>
<version>0.3.2</version>
<version>0.3.3</version>
</parent>
<artifactId>org.eclipse.sisu.inject</artifactId>
......
......@@ -87,6 +87,8 @@ final class BeanLifecycle
*/
public void start( final Object bean )
{
Logs.trace( "PostConstruct: <>", bean, null );
// start superclass before subclass, bail out at the first failure
int i = startMethods.length - 1;
try
......@@ -119,6 +121,8 @@ final class BeanLifecycle
@SuppressWarnings( "finally" )
public void stop( final Object bean )
{
Logs.trace( "PreDestroy: <>", bean, null );
// stop subclass before superclass, log any failures along the way
for ( int i = 0; i < stopMethods.length; i++ )
{
......